Shah Metacorp Limited (formerly GyscoalAlloys Limited) announced significant leadership realignments following a Board of Directors meeting held on July 16, 2026. Effective July 20, 2026, Mr. Viral Mukundbhai Shah resigned from his position as Chief Executive Officer (CEO).

Concurrently, effective July 21, 2026, Mr. Viral Mukundbhai Shah has been appointed as an Additional Director, designated as an Executive Director, subject to shareholder approval. Mr. Mahendra Shukla has been appointed as Whole-time Director and Key Managerial Personnel (KMP) for a five-year term, also effective July 21, 2026, and subject to shareholder approval. Additionally, Mr. Nanwal Sajjankumar has been appointed as a Non-Executive, Independent Director for an initial term of five years, effective from July 21, 2026, until July 20, 2031, pending shareholder approval.

The company also approved the allotment of 1,00,00,000 equity shares to Ms. Mona Viral Shah, a Promoter and Director, at an issue price of ₹4.71 per share, upon the exercise of rights attached to convertible warrants. This allotment increases the company's paid-up equity share capital to ₹99,23,74,228. The meeting also approved the reconstitution of various committees and an amendment to the Related Party Transaction Policy. A draft notice for a postal ballot was approved to seek shareholder approval for these changes.
